New writer looking for a publisher

www.wilkiemartin.com Wilkie Martin is a new writer who is currently looking for an agent and publisher.
His first novel "The Darkes' Secret" is a mystery about a young man who finds himself lost and is the story of his journey to discover his home and in the process to understand his strange background including his imprisonment. This story would make an exciting new screenplay.
His 2nd novel 'Hobbes in the Hole' is a crime story about Hobbes an unhuman police inspector and this is one of his adventures as told to us by a self-employed reporter, Andy Caplett.
Other work includes some short-stories; amongst these are the amusing tales of Jeremy Pratt a bumbling reporter.

Wilkie has also featured on the Corinium radio reading his prize winning entries in their short story and poetry competitions.
In addition Wilkie writes articles and short-stores for national magazines.
Wilkie is a member of the CatchWord Writers Group who meet in Cirencester, Gloucestershire, England.
Prior to his writing career, Wilkie worked as a Civil Servant.
